The State Bar can discipline attorneys who violate these rules. Anyone can check up on an attorney.<br /><br />Call the Attorney Discipline/Complaint Hotline (800) 843-9053 to find out if an attorney is in good standing with the Bar. The hotline information is in both English and Spanish.<br /><br />You can request a pamphlet from the State Bar, How Can I Find and Hire the Right Lawyer? It&rsquo;s also available on the internet. It recommends:<br /><br />You can decide to hire the lawyer at your first meeting, or you can take time to think things over. You also might want to ask yourself these questions:<br /><br />Are you comfortable working with the lawyer? Do you believe the lawyer has the experience and skill to handle your case?<br /><br />Do you understand the lawyer&rsquo;s explanation of what your case involves? Does the fee seem reasonable?<br /><br />If your answer to one of these questions is "no," you probably should talk with another lawyer. Otherwise, you may have found the right lawyer for your case.</p>
